TO: BOARD OF SUPERVISORS FROM: Phil Batchelor, County Administrator + ra February 19, 1986 C� DATE: Cointy SUBJECT; Legislation: AB 2605 (Robinson) SPECIFIC REQUEST(S) OR RECOMMENDATION(S) & BACKGROUND AND JUSTIFICATION RECOMMENDATION• Adopt a position of opposition to AB 2605 by Assemblyman Robinson as introduced on January 6, 1986. BACKGROUND: Assemblyman Robinson has introduced AB 2605 which authorizes the governing board of any school district to consolidate elections of school board members with either the statewide primary or general election. While the concurrence of the Board of Supervisors is required for the consolidation, AB 2605 does not appear to provide any grounds for the Board to deny consolidation. According to the Elections Supervisor, the wording of the bill, which specifies that the election be held not more than seven months subsequent to the election date prescribed by existing law, would effectively require consolidation in the statewide election in June. The primary ballot typically is the longest and most complex ballot voted on in the County. Consolidation of school board elections with the primary would add additional ballot cards, and would thereby make the voting longer and more complex and would, in many cases, add to the long lines of voters at the precinct. AB 2605 should be opposed unless it is amended to provide that the Board of Supervisors may deny consolidation of the election if, in the opinion of the Board, such consolidation would create delays at polling places because of the length of the ballot. In addition, the bill should be amended to permit consolidation at the statewide primary or general election with the approval of the Board of Supervisors. While the language of AB 2605 provides for consolidation at either the primary or general election, the additional language providing a seven-month limit effectively precludes consolidation with the general election.
